When Xan You Put Your Baby in Her Own Room

The NHS advice is that your baby should sleep in the same room as you for the first 6 months. This is because the take a chance of Sudden Infant Death Syndrome (cot death) is greater for young babies who sleep on their own compared to babies who sleep in the presence of an adult. Newborn babies wake often during the night and continue to need attention and feeding throughout the dark – so it'south also practical to be close to them.

Can I move my baby into her own room if I'm nevertheless breastfeeding?

When deciding whether it's the right time to move your baby into her own room, information technology'southward worth because her feeding habits. Breastfeeding your baby during the night is undoubtedly easier when you don't have to get upwards and nip downwardly the corridor to her room every five seconds. Having your baby in a cot next to your bed means yous can easily scoop her up for a feed without getting upwardly, which, at 4am on a chilly winter's dark, is no fun at all.

Remember too that a infant sleeping in some other room will have to scream all the louder to exist heard, making it more hard to settle her for a feed/dorsum to sleep once yous practice become to her. Although when they get a bit older babies can start to cocky-soothe, many young babies are not set to do this.

Co-sleeping – when to move your baby out of your room

Co-sleeping means sharing a bed with your baby – but at that place is an clan betwixt co-sleeping and SIDS (sudden infant expiry syndrome) and the best way for a babe of six months or younger to sleep is on their back, in a cot and near to y'all.

If, however, you are co-sleeping and desire to motility your baby out of her bed, consider transitioning from baby sleeping in your bed to sleeping in a cot next to your bed, rather than moving her straight into another room.

Where should my baby nap during the day?

sleeping baby

Remember that your infant should sleep in the same room as y'all for the first half-dozen months. For daytime naps this means putting your babe downward to sleep in a cot or Moses basket (or similar safe portable sleeping device) in whichever room yous programme on being in during her nap.

If y'all like to employ naptime every bit a time to go things done that you lot're unable to practise when your baby is awake, make sure you still stay in the room with her (maybe this is the time to rehome the kettle and biscuit tin ironing board to the living room).

Recollect the rules of prophylactic slumber for babies. They must exist put to sleep on their backs, lying flat. Auto seats and other baby seats are not suitable for prolonged sleep, including daytime naps, as your baby will exist slightly slumped, meaning less air will achieve her lungs.

Once your baby is six months onetime, y'all may cull to put her upstairs for her daytime nap, either in your room (if they're still sleeping in your room at dark) or in her ain room. Just like at night, make sure that yous can hear her, be it over a infant monitor or through an open door.
